
A 278-kilogram bluefin tuna was sold for a record-high 333.6 million yen (about 3 million dollars) at the "hatsuseri" New Year auction on Saturday morning, held for the first time at the Toyosu wholesale market in Tokyo. Kiyomura, operator of the Sushizanmai sushi restaurant chain, bought the tuna, which was caught in waters off Oma, Aomori Prefecture. Toyosu replaced Tsukiji as Tokyo's main wholesale fish market in October 2018.
